KEYLIOS® Solar Tracker: a unique design for unique customer benefits
A revolutionary single axis tracker technology ensuring solar farms can be installed onto the most complicated terrains and in an optimal assembly time and under the most severe wind conditions.
• Solar trackers are a rotating structure that optimizes the orientation of solar panels along the day to maximize energy output with a 15% to 30% additional yield compared with fix-mounted solar structures
• Our design, based on a lattice structure and only 2 foundations, allows market access to the most complicated lands (slopes and foundations above ground) and less expensive for a quicker ROI for IPP.

Your challenge as solar developer
In some countries and regions, availability of terrains for solar development is becoming more critical and more expensive. Developing competitive solar farms on terrains that are not suitable to trackers can be challenging: installation costs can be high due to various criteria such steep slopes; drilled foundations can be expensive or even forbidden. Typical examples are former landfills, industrial wastelands, old quarries etc. but also hilly terrains or unstable grounds.
Nexans Solar Tracker unique design offers you new possibilities to develop solar farms where other solutions would not make the financial equation right.
Compatible with all foundation types, Nexans Keylios 2V trackers come with a disruptive design that allow them to carry up to 90 modules per tracker or 49,5kWc.
The Nexans Keylios tracker require 3 to 7 times less foundations than tradition trackers for a given output, reducing:
- Cost of piles and drilling
- Risk of roaming piles rejection
- Site damages
- Possibility to develop solar farms on less expensive lands with slopes up to 15% in an efficient manner and cost avoidance
- Solution allowing technical landfill sites and waste sites at an affordable cost
- Higher safety levels, quality insurance and erection time thanks to the industrialisation of the assembly.

Advantages of KEYLIOS® trackers: Modular design
• 4 piles per tracker (80 piles per MWc) or 2 concrete beams - 40 concrete beams per MWc
• Up to 2V45 (90 modules or 49.5 kWp per tracker)
• Combination of tracker sizes for optimising the GCR (Ground Coverage Ratio)
• Solution adaptable to any type of solar panel including XXL and bi-facials
• Slope tolerance up to 15%
How does it works? On-site assembly workshops
• Assembly of the trackers in remote workshops (not at the foot of the foundations) including pre-assembled components at factory
• Quality control of 100% of trackers before transport on their foundations avoiding the risk of faulty workmanship
• Quick installation in optimal conditions for operators reducing costs and the risk of projects being suspended due to inclement weather
• Better inventory management with a workshop layout for easy part tracking and less time for dispatching components and parts
• Installation at human height, minimizes the risk of accidents and all operating in the same place for better supervision of the works
Advantages of KEYLIOS® trackers: lightweight and robust lattice structure
• Highly resilient design, insensitive to destructive aerodynamic phenomena
• Locking points for ensuring the highest resistance in safety position (0° stow position)
• Capacity to operate under a wide range of conditions
